Trenčín: Investor doesn´t want to change location of Aupark

Aupark in Trenčín should stand in the originally proposed site. “The investor insisted on the original intent despite my efforts to offer alternative sites,“ Richard Rybníček, mayor of Trenčín, said. The shopping centre will thus probably stand by the road bridge exit next to the historical centre.

“However, the problem of how to solve the traffic near the building will remain a problem. “The only unmet, but difficult obstacle for Aupark Trenčín project, is the question of transport. At the moment we are preparing this technically challenging solution in full,“ Roman Karabelli, head of marketing and PR department at investment company HB Reavis Slovakia, informed. After completion of project documentation, they plan to introduce draft of the solution to city mayor and other city representatives.

A part of the population has been against construction of Aupark since the start. The referendum was invalid due to low participation. Heritage conservation authorities also spoke against the project. The Regional Heritage Board objected to the height of the shopping centre which, in their opinion, prevents the view of the city centre under the castle. In addition, Slovak Heritage Board claims that the large building in the foreground of the historical centre may negatively influence the panorama of the urban conservation area which they consider as one of the most important in Slovakia.
